Устройство для сравнения чисел
Изобретение относится к дискретной автоматике и вычислительной технике и может быть использовано при реализации технических средств дискретной автоматики и электронно-вычислительных машин для сравнения чисел . Цель изобретения - расширение функциональных возможностей устройства за счет возможности сравнения чисел, представленных двоичным кодом. Устройство содержит генератор 8 синхроимпульсов , два триггера 1, 2, элемент ИЛИ 5, два элемента И 3 и 4 и два элемента НЕ 6 и 7. Предлагаемое устройство позволяет сравнивать числа , представленные фазоимпульсным и двоичными кодами, поступающими старшими разрядами вперед, причем если все разряды сравниваемых чисел равны , сигнал будет только на одном выходе устройства. При неравенстве разрядов результат сравнения определяется соотношением старших разрядов сравниваемых чисел. 1 ил. с «б сл
СОЮЗ СОВЕТСКИХ
СОЦИАЛИСТИЧЕСКИХ
РЕСПУБЛИК (51)4 С 06 F 7 04
ОПИСАНИЕ ИЗОБРЕТЕНИЯ
К А BTOPCKOMY СВИДЕТЕЛЬСТВУ
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ССР
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ТНРЫТИЙ (21) 4085574/24-24 (22) 07.07.86 (46) 07.01.88. Бюл. Ф 1 (72) А.М.Фролов, А.И.Клушин и Е.Н.Лазутина (53) 68 1.325 (088.8) (56) Авторское свидетельство СССР
У 484517, кл. G 06 F 7/04, 1973.
Авторское свидетельство СССР
У 1022149, кл. С 06 F 7/04, 1982. (54) УСТРОЙСТВО ДЛЯ СРАВНЕНИЯ ЧИСЕЛ (57) Изобретение относится к дискретной автоматике и вычислительной технике и может быть использовано при реализации технических средств дискретной автоматики и электронно-вычислительных машин для сравнения чи„„SU„„1365074 A 1 сел. Цель изобретения — расширениЕ функциональных возможностей устройства за счет воэможности сравнения чисел, представленных двоичным кодом.
Устройство содержит генератор 8 синхроимпульсов, два триггера 1, 2, элемент ИЛИ 5, два элемента И 3 и 4 и два элемента НЕ 6 и 7. Предлагаемое устройство позволяет сравнивать числа, представленные фазоимпульсным и двоичными кодами, поступающими старшими разрядами вперед, причем если все разряды сравниваемых чисел равны, сигнал будет только на одном выходе устройства. При неравенстве разрядов результат сравнения определя- а
Ю ется соотношением старших разрядов сравниваемых чисел. 1 ил.
1 !65074
2 осгнал тройраэсигнал тройстой вес
tIePE
55
Изобретение относится к дискретной автоматике и вычислительной технике и может быть использовано при реализации технических средств дискретной автоматики и ЭВМ для сравнения чисел.
Цель изобретения — расширение функциональных возможностей устройства за счет возможности сравнения чисел, представленных двоичным кодом.
На чертеже представлена схема устройства цля сравнения чисел.
Устройство содержит триггеры 1 и 2, элементы И 3 и 4, элементы ИЛИ
5 и НЕ 6 и 7, генератор 8 синхроимпульсов, имеющий выход 9, входы 10 и 11 устройства, вход 12 начальной установки устройства, выходы 13-!5 устройства.
Устройство работает следующим образом.
Перед началом работы на вход 12 устройства подается сигнал, который устанавливает триггеры 1 и 2 в нулевое состояние, при этом появляется сигнал на выходе 14. Сигналы на выходе 9 генератора 8 синхроимпульсов появляются в каждом такте. Числа подаются старшими разрядами вперед.
Пусть на входы устройства подаются числа, представленные фазоимпульсными кодами.
Если при передаче какого-либо разряда сигнал на входе 11 появляется раньше, чем сигнал на входе 10, то открывается элемент И 4 и элемент
ИЛИ 5, триггер 2 переходит в единичное состояние, сигналы появляются на выходах 14 и 15 устройства. В дальнейшем состояние триггеров 1 и 2 не може- быть изменено, так как элементы И 3 и 4 закрыты ввиду отсутствия сигнала на нулевом выходе триггера 2, Если же сигнал на входе 10 появляется раньше, чем сигнал на входе 11, то открывается элемент И 3, триггер
1 переходит н единичное состояние, открывается элемент ИЛИ 5 и триггер
2 переходит в единичное состояние.
Сигналы появляются на выходах 13 и
15 устройства. В дальнейшем состояние триггеров 1 и 2 не может быть изменено, так как элементы И 3 и 4 закрыты ввиду отсутствия сигнала на нулевом выходе триггера 2.
Если сигналы на входах 10 и 11 появляются олновременно, элементы
И 3 и 4 закрыты, триггеры 1 и таютгя в нулевом состоянии, си имеется только на выходе 14 ус ства. Таким образом, если все ряды сравниваемых чисел равны, имеется только на выходе 14 ус ва. В зависимости от того, как приписан тому или иному такту дачи разряда, число, импульс которого пришел в старшем разряде раньше, может быть меньшим или большим. Соответствующим образом,,юлжны трактоваться и сигналы на выходах устройства.
Пусть на входы подаются числа, представленные двоичным кодом (единица в разряде числа кодируется импульсом, ноль — отсутствием импульса). Работа устройства при этом происходит аналогично, как и при сравнении чисел, представленных фазоимпульсным кодом. Если число на входе
10 больше числа на входе 11 (при передаче очередного разряда импульс на входе 10 есть, а на выходе 11 импульса нет), появляются сигналы на выходах
13 и 15, если число на входе 10 меньше числа на входе 11, сигналы появляются на выходах 14 и 15 устройства.
Ф о р м у л а и з о б р е т е н и я
Устройство для сравнения чисел, содержащее генератор синхроимпульсов, первый и второй триггеры, первый и второй элементы И, элемент ИЛИ,причем вход первого сравниваемого числа устройства соединен с первым входом первого элемента И, второй вход которого соединен с выходом генератора синхроимпульсов, а выход подключен к входу установки в единичное состояние первого триггера, вход начальной установки устройства подключен к входу установки в Ов второго триггера, инверсный выход которого соединен с третьим входом первого элемента И, а прямой выход является первым выходом результата устройства, о т л и ч а ющ е е с я тем, что, с целью расширения его функциональных воэможностей за счет возможности сравнения чисел, представленных двоичным кодом, в него введены два элемента НЕ, причем вход второго сравниваемого числа устройства соединен с первым входом второго элемента И и через первый элемент HF. — с четвертым входом перз 1365074 4
Составитель Е.Иванова
Техред Л.Сердюкова Корректор С.Шекмар
Редактор М.Вланар
Заказ 6611/42
Тиразк 704 Подписное
ВНИИПИ Государствеыного комитета СССР по делам изобретений и открытий
113035, Москва, Ж-35, Раушская наб., д. 4/5
Производственно-полиграфическое предприятие, г. Ужгород, ул. Проектная, 4 ного элемента И, второй вход которого объединен с вторым входом второго элемента И, выход которого соединен с первым входом элемента ИЛИ, выход которого соединен с входом установки в единичное состояние второго триггера, инверсный выход которого дополнительно подключен к третьему входу второго элемента И, четвертый вход которого через второй элемент НЕ подключен к входу первого сравниваемого числа устройства, вход начальной установки устройства дополнительно подключен к входу установки в "0" первого триггера, прямой выход которого является вторым выходом результата устройства и соединен с вторым входом элемента ИЛИ, инверсный выход является третьим выходом результата устройства.


